Questions & Answers
The cheapest way to get from Perth Airport (PER) to Bodhinyana Monastery is to drive which costs $11 - $16 and takes 48 min.
The fastest way to get from Perth Airport (PER) to Bodhinyana Monastery is to drive which takes 48 min and costs $11 - $16.
The distance between Perth Airport (PER) and Bodhinyana Monastery is 66 km. The road distance is 56.9 km.
The best way to get from Perth Airport (PER) to Bodhinyana Monastery without a car is to line 36 bus and train and line 259 bus which takes 2h 15m and costs $40 - $65.
It takes approximately 2h 15m to get from Perth Airport (PER) to Bodhinyana Monastery,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Perth Airport (PER) to Bodhinyana Monastery is 57 km. It takes approximately 48 min to drive from Perth Airport (PER) to Bodhinyana Monastery.
